11月12日药易购(300937)涨停分析:股权优化、现金流改善、流感需求驱动
Sou Hu Cai Jing· 2025-11-12 07:41
Core Insights - The stock of YaoYigou reached a closing price of 35.11 yuan on November 12, with a limit-up increase of 19.99% [1] - The stock's limit-up was driven by several factors including strategic collaboration through share transfer, improved operational fundamentals, favorable industry policies, and technological advantages [1] Group 1: Stock Performance - YaoYigou's closing price on November 12 was 35.11 yuan, marking a 19.99% increase [2] - The stock experienced a limit-up at 9:34 AM and did not open the limit, with a closing order amount of 86.25 million yuan, accounting for 3.9% of its market capitalization [1] Group 2: Factors Driving Stock Performance - Shareholder structure optimization was a key driver, with the controlling shareholder transferring 5.23% of shares to a resource-oriented investor in the pharmaceutical industry, who committed to not selling shares for 18 months and plans for industry chain cooperation [1] - The company's operational fundamentals improved, successfully recovering 44 million yuan in loans and unfreezing nearly 100 million yuan in deposits, alongside a 7.41% year-on-year revenue growth and a 112.16% increase in long-term equity investments [1] - Industry policies are also a catalyst, with the National Disease Control Bureau predicting a peak in flu cases and the Medical Insurance Bureau strengthening price regulation in pharmacies, enhancing the outlook for the pharmaceutical e-commerce sector [1] Group 3: Market Sentiment and Capital Flow - On November 12, the net inflow of main funds was 94.90 million yuan, accounting for 25.13% of the total transaction volume, while retail investors saw a net outflow of 33.64 million yuan, representing 8.91% of the total [1][2] - The pharmaceutical commercial sector rose by 1.56%, the pharmaceutical sector increased by 0.77%, and the internet healthcare sector grew by 0.28% on the same day [4]

A股收评:三大指数小幅下跌,沪指守住4000点,培育钻石板块回撤
Ge Long Hui· 2025-11-12 07:33
Market Overview - The Shanghai Composite Index fell by 0.07% to 4000.14 points, the Shenzhen Component Index decreased by 0.36% to 13240.62 points, and the ChiNext Index dropped by 0.39% to 3122.03 points, with a total market turnover of 1.96 trillion yuan, down by 491 billion yuan from the previous trading day [1][2]. Sector Performance Medical and Pharmaceutical Sector - The medical commercial sector saw significant gains, with stocks like Yao Yigou rising by 19.9%, Jianfa Zhixin increasing by over 14%, and others like Renmin Tongtai and Hefei China hitting the daily limit [4][5]. - The demand for cold and flu medications is expected to rise due to a predicted peak in flu cases in mid-December to early January [4]. Oil and Gas Sector - The oil and gas extraction and service sector experienced a rally, with stocks such as PetroChina Oilfield Services and Huai Oil hitting the daily limit, while Tongyuan Petroleum and Huibo Po rose by over 5% [6][7]. - A new round of fuel price adjustments was announced, with gasoline and diesel prices increasing by 125 yuan and 120 yuan per ton, respectively, leading to a rise of 0.10 yuan per liter for 92 and 95 octane gasoline and 0 diesel [6]. Insurance Sector - The insurance sector saw substantial gains, with China Life Insurance rising nearly 2%, China Pacific Insurance increasing by over 2%, and New China Life Insurance up by over 3% [8]. Cultivated Diamond Sector - The cultivated diamond sector faced a downturn, with stocks like World falling over 11% and Huifeng Diamond dropping over 9% [9][10]. Photovoltaic Equipment Sector - The photovoltaic equipment sector experienced a significant pullback, with stocks such as Aters falling over 14% and other companies like Longi Green Energy and JinkoSolar also seeing declines of over 7% [11][12]. - A rumor regarding a high-level executive from JA Solar stating that a "storage platform has failed" circulated, but was later denied by the China Photovoltaic Industry Association [10]. Wind Power Equipment Sector - The wind power equipment sector also saw declines, with stocks like Hewei Electric dropping over 5% and others like Taisun Wind Energy and Tianeng Heavy Industry falling over 4% [12]. Market Outlook - According to Galaxy Securities, the domestic economic fundamentals are showing signs of recovery, and if inflation can stabilize further, most industries are expected to emerge from their current contraction phase. The long-term outlook for the A-share market remains positive, with no excessive concern over fluctuations around the 4000-point mark in the short term [12].

A股收评 | A股弱势震荡 三大影响因素曝光!细胞治疗概念逆势走高
智通财经网· 2025-11-12 07:14
Market Overview - A-shares experienced weak fluctuations with three major indices slightly declining, over 3,500 stocks in the red, and total trading volume at 1.9 trillion, down 485.5 billion from the previous day [1] - The Shanghai Composite Index fell by 0.07%, the Shenzhen Component Index by 0.36%, and the ChiNext Index by 0.39% [1] Market Analysis - The current market is characterized by a consolidation phase around the 4,000-point mark for the Shanghai Composite Index, requiring repeated fluctuations to stabilize [1] - The market is undergoing a style rebalancing phase, with funds switching between high and low sectors in search of new market leaders, leading to accelerated rotation among thematic sectors [1] - There is a lack of incremental policies to boost the market during this macro event vacuum, making the current consolidation phase reasonable, although the overall market trend remains positive [1] Sector Performance Oil and Gas Sector - The oil and gas sector showed strong performance, with stocks like Zhun Oil Co. hitting the daily limit and Tongyuan Petroleum leading the gains [4] - The Longqing Oilfield, China's largest shale oil production base, reported cumulative shale oil production exceeding 20 million tons, marking a significant achievement in the "shale revolution" [4] Banking Sector - The banking sector was strong, led by Agricultural Bank of China, with other banks like China Bank and Chongqing Bank also showing gains [11] - Institutional analysis suggests that insurance capital continues to increase holdings in the banking sector, indicating ongoing investment value [11] Pharmaceutical Sector - The pharmaceutical commercial sector saw a rise, with stocks like Renmin Tongtai and Yaoyigou hitting the daily limit [6] - The National Health Commission indicated a potential peak in flu cases in December, which may drive demand for pharmaceutical products [7] Cell Therapy Concept - The cell therapy sector experienced a surge, with stocks like Kaineng Health and Zhongyuan Hehe hitting the daily limit [9] - According to QYResearch, the global human stem cell product market is expected to reach 25.25 billion by 2031, with a CAGR of 9.3% from 2025 to 2031 [9] Institutional Insights - Dongfang Caifu noted that the market is experiencing structural differentiation, with some PPI price increases benefiting cyclical stocks, while AI remains a long-term focus [13] - Huaxi Securities observed that the market's micro liquidity remains relatively loose, with a sustained trading volume in margin financing [14] - Everbright Securities highlighted a clear shift from technology to cyclical stocks, suggesting a focus on sectors like photovoltaic and chemical industries [15]
